Functioni
Copper metallochaperone essential for the maturation of cytochrome c oxidase subunit II (MT-CO2/COX2). Not required for the synthesis of MT-CO2/COX2 but plays a crucial role in stabilizing MT-CO2/COX2 during its subsequent maturation. Involved in transporting copper to the Cu(A) site on MT-CO2/COX2 (By similarity). Plays an important role in the regulation of copper homeostasis by controlling the abundance and cell membrane localization of copper transporter CTR1 (PubMed:25683716, PubMed:28973536).By similarity2 Publications

Disruption phenotypei
Heart-specific and striated muscle-specific knockout mice exhibit a lethal phenotype due to a combined COX and copper deficiency that results in a dilated cardiomyopathy. Cardiac copper deficiency is caused by the mislocalisation of copper transporter CTR1 to the cytoplasm (PubMed:28973536). Liver-specific knockout mice exhibit a lethal phenotype associated with profound hepatic COX and copper deficiencies. Hepatic copper deficiency is due to reduced localization of CTR1 at the cell membrane and an enhanced proteasomal degradation of CTR1 (PubMed:25683716).2 Publications

Subunit structurei
Homodimer.
Interacts with COA6.
Found in a complex with TMEM177, COX20, COA6, MT-CO2/COX2, COX18 and SCO2.
Interacts with TMEM177 in a COX20-dependent manner.
Interacts with COX20 in a MT-CO2/COX2- and COX18-dependent manner.
Interacts with COX16.
